Exactly:

The MTA never screwed up like they did on any of the other storms.

The 2010 storm had a special set of circumstances caused in my view entirely by the Christmas Holiday. Between people having family/religious commitments and the lack of normal media being available because of that, it likely was not realized until Christmas Night (when newscasts finally did come on at 11:00 PM) by many how much that storm had exploded even if those of us who did follow more closely knew what was about to happen at least 12-15 hours earlier. That delay is what in my view led to the problems that we saw with the stuck trains in 2010 that never happened in previous storm and those happened on the OUTSIDE portions.

And yes, if that had not been the case, it might have been Irene or Sandy with flooding. This storm fizzling out as it has, however, could have major blowback for Cuomo in a lot of people PO'ed, especially if they now have to go into work on Super Bowl weekend to make up for not being in during the week with him possibly being warned by Wall Street to ONLY close the underground portions in the future if it's a Sandy-like situation where flooding is a potential major issue.
